Tad LaFontain on MU

...Cheap doesn't mean good, he said. He hasn't liked the looks of DRAM maker Micron Technology (MU:NYSE), even as other analysts were bullish this past month. With Dell (DELL:Nasdaq) pushing down DRAM margins, the company just won't be able to meet the bulls' high earnings expectations, he said. The market seemed to agree. While sector leaders Intel and Texas Instruments rose 4 3/4 and 3 1/4 respectively, investors nudged Micron Technology up just 7/8. (Needham has been an underwriter for Actel and Altera but not for Lattice or Micron.)
